198252717New York: Alfred A. Knopf 1982. First edition. Very good plus. Uncorrected proofs of Bradley's influential re-evaluation of Arthurian legend. THE MISTS OF AVALON breathes life into the character of Morgan le Fay and other women in the Arthurian cycle who traditionally had not been drawn with such complexity. The book was welcomed as a major new interpretation of the centuries-old mythos epic in scale and dramatically wrought. Once venerated as a revisionist feminist classic THE MISTS OF AVALON is perhaps the most likely of Bradley's many works to survive the destruction of her personal legacy. 8.5'' x 5.5''. Please inquire for more information.<br/> <br/> Bradley was a senior officer of the United States Army during and after World War II rising to the rank of General of the Army. He was the first chairman of the Joint Chiefs of Staff and oversaw the U.S. military's policy-making in the Korean War. Bradley was last of the nine individuals promoted to five-star rank in the United States Armed Forces.<br/> <br/> unknown

1943757H1997Hamilton Ontario: Appleford Paper Products Limited 1943. Book. Good. Paperback. First Edition. 8vo - over 7¾" - 9¾" tall. 68 pages. Index. Apparently intended to help Canada's wartime homemakers prepare healthy and tasty box lunches for their war-plant-working husbands. Promotes the use of Appleford foodsaving products such as Para-Sani waxed paper Canapar cookery parchment and Presto Pack waxed tissue. Includes nostalgic page of colour illustrations of these products. Contents include: The Art of Sandwich-Making Simplified; Packing Tips for the Carry-Along Lunch; 196 Suggested Sandwich Fillings; Recipes for Patries for the Lunch Box and Home Table; Recipes for Cookies Cakes and Sweet Loaves; Recipes for Dishes with Sauces; Recipes for Biscuit Dough and Sweet or Savory Left-Overs; Meat Recipes; Croquette Recipes; Timbale Recipes; Souffle Recipes; and more. Unmarked with moderate wear and soiling. Binding tight. A quality copy of this wonderful and uncommon Canadian WWII-era dietary item. Bibliographic Reference: Driver O1065.1.
